Rule:--Sid:10159--Summary:Certain versions of the DCE/RPC preprocessor included with Snort are vulnerable to a buffer overflow condition.--Impact:Serious. Execution of code is possible.--Detailed Information:The DCE/RPC preprocessor included with Snort is used to defragment DCE/RPC traffic before the main Snort detection engine processes the information.Older versions of this preprocessor suffer from a programming error that may allow a remote attacker to execute code of their choosing on a vulnerable host when this preprocessor attempts to process DCE/RPC traffic.This preprocessor can be disabled in the configuration file for Snort and the vulnerable code will not be loaded on startup.--Affected Systems:DCE/RPC preprocessor included with Snort versions 2.6.1.2 and earlier--Attack Scenarios:An attacker needs to supply a malformed dcerpc packet to the vulnerable preprocessor.--Ease of Attack:Medium.--False Positives:None known.--False Negatives:None known.--Corrective Action:Upgrade to the latest version of the DCE/RPC preprocessor.Disable the preprocessor in snort.conf--Contributors:Sourcefire Vulnerability Research TeamBrian Caswell <bmc@sourcefire.com>Nigel Houghton <nigel.houghton@sourcefire.com>--Additional References:--
